The InformationWeek -- Blogs
Welcome Guest. | Log In| Register | Membership Benefits

Microsoft

Topics:   Microsoft

  • Email this page E-mail this page
  • Print this page Print this page
  • Bookmark and Share
  • icon

Open-Source Java: What's It To You?


Posted by admin, May 22, 2006 03:41 PM

With all the posturing and PR around the announcement of Java going open source, key details are missing. Even more of a mystery is how this will help corporate Java customers going forward.


Let's review: The key concept of Java, going back to its inception, was to help enterprises develop software in a saner fashion. The notion of "write once, deploy anywhere," though it had been much talked about, had never before been achieved in any kind of major commercially available environment.

Does Java work? Mostly, from what I hear. Sure, there are some glitches, but thanks to Java the idea of an environment that separates the run-time component from the core logic of an application is a reality. Sun has been selling Java for around 10 years now.

OK, so now that it's working, does a model for Java that's Linux-like make sense?

I have to wonder. On the one hand, now that Java is well-established in the corporate world, it's got a ready audience of people who will likely want to keep using it, or are locked into doing so, and so will be game for pretty much anything. Especially if it'll save them some money.

Keep in mind, though, that even with the open-source model, customers still need to pay for service and support. So although the core Java software itself will be free, that doesn't mean there aren't costs involved. Sunil Joshi, a Sun senior vice president, made this point last week when he said open source is "about making money," not about making a charitable donation to the IT industry.

Instead, he said, the idea is to "seed" Java open source with developers and for Sun and its partners to make money on the resulting Java "ecosystem."

There will be some cost benefit to customers, I'm sure, but at what price? I'm wondering if the other side of the coin will be a longer development cycle and more contention over what new features and functions will be included in subsequent generations of Java. My colleague Charles Babcock points out in his story, "7 Answers To Key Questions About Java's Move To Open Source," that Linux hasn't forked--in other words, that there hasn't been serious enough disagreement to cause two or more distinct development paths with Linux.

But that doesn't mean it won't happen with Java. Unlike Linux, which is just starting to make some serious money and become a major force in the corporate world, Java's got a lot of mouths to feed. I can only imagine the ensuing mud wrestling by the software vendors making their living off of and around Java.

I believe the real winner with any Java open-source scenario will be Sun, which has been scrambling to lower the prices of its products and services to compete with the likes of Linux and the Wintel crowd. That's the real motivation here, I believe.

And for what it's worth, I think the much bigger story was one that seemed to get lost in last week's other news events: Sun and Microsoft have collaborated on a set of Web services components for security, messaging, and quality-of-service projects. These components work with both Java and .Net. This could prove to be very interesting indeed for corporate developer types, and there's something for everyone to love, hate, or at least make use of.

So what do you think? Will you continue to use Java if and when it goes open source? If not, what's the alternative? What benefits and downsides to open-source Java do you see? Please comment below.

« Get 'Lost' With Game Coming Next Year | Main | Daily News Podcast For Tuesday, May 23 »



Sign Up Now
For InformationWeek News Alerts




This is a public forum. United Business Media and its affiliates are not responsible for and do not control what is posted herein. United Business Media makes no warranties or guarantees concerning any advice dispensed by its staff members or readers.

Community standards in this comment area do not permit hate language, excessive profanity, or other patently offensive language. Please be aware that all information posted to this comment area becomes the property of United Business Media LLC and may be edited and republished in print or electronic format as outlined in United Business Media's Terms of Service.

Important Note: This comment area is NOT intended for commercial messages or solicitations of business.




 
 

  1. No Silver Bullet for Parallelism
  2. Think Parallel 2010, Five Years of Multicore
  3. It's All In the Strategy, It's All About the Design


Join The InformationWeek Group On LinkedIn


  1. Verizon Wireless Details Android 2.1 Update For Droid
  2. Google Overhauls Maps For Android
  3. 'Hundreds Of Thousands' Of iPads Ordered So Far
  4. Advantages Of PCI-Based SSDs


  1. Google Releases Free Web Security Scanner
  2. GAO: Multiple Failures Sunk Border Security System
  3. Adobe Flash CS5 For Windows May Violate Apple Rules
  4. FCC Tests Spectrum Dashboard
  5. Samsung, LG Forecast Smartphone Gains
  6. White House Shutters Financial Systems Standards Effort

 

  Ars Technica
Boing Boing
Channel 9 Forums
CRN Blogs
Dr.Dobb's Portal: Blogs
Engadget
Gizmodo
GrokLaw
  Lifehacker
Schneier on Security
Slashdot
TechCrunch
Techdirt
Techmeme
Valleywag

  DECEMBER 2008
NOVEMBER 2008
OCTOBER 2008
SEPTEMBER 2008
AUGUST 2008
JULY 2008
JUNE 2008
MAY 2008
  APRIL 2008
MARCH 2008
FEBRUARY 2008
JANUARY 2008
DECEMBER 2007
NOVEMBER 2007
OCTOBER 2007
SEPTEMBER 2007